First and foremost, the functionality of a food dehydrator is paramount. The ideal product should feature adjustable temperature settings, allowing you to dry different types of food at appropriate temperatures. A digital timer is another crucial feature, ensuring that your food is dried for the right duration without constant monitoring. Look for units with multiple trays, enabling you to dehydrate various foods simultaneously. Additionally, a model with even heat distribution will ensure consistent results, preventing some items from overheating while others remain damp.
While assessing the advantages of food dehydrators, you’ll find several compelling reasons to invest in one. They are perfect for preserving seasonal fruits and vegetables, providing a nutritious snack without additives or preservatives. Moreover, dehydrated foods are lightweight and nutritious, making them ideal for camping or hiking. However, potential downsides exist as well. Some dehydrators can be bulky, which may be a concern if you have limited kitchen space. Additionally, cheaper models might lack the necessary power to dehydrate efficiently, leading to uneven results.

When it comes to pricing, the range for dehydrators typically varies based on features and quality. Entry-level models can be found for around $40 to $60, while mid-range options often retail between $80 and $150. High-end dehydrators can exceed $200, offering advanced features like superior airflow and digital controls. Assessing the cost against the features you need is crucial for ensuring a good return on investment.
